Psych I Biopsychology Date: 7/24 - 7/28 Time: 9 am - 12 pm Single Course Prices: Early Registration (by 7/14): $550 Regular Registration (by 7/21): $650 Examine the powerful biological forces that control human behavior, thought, and emotion, and visit a neuropsychology lab at Stanford University. |
Psych II Social Psychology Date: 7/31 - 8/4 Time: 9 am - 12 pm Single Course Prices: Early Registration (by 7/14): $550 Regular Registration (by 7/21): $650 Discover the absorbing social influences that shape our perceptions and actions toward others as well as how we form relationships with others, and visit a social psychology lab at Stanford University. |
Psych III Abnormal Psychology Date: 8/7- 8/11 Time: 9 am - 12 pm Single Course Prices: Early Registration (by 7/14): $550 Regular Registration (by 7/21): $650 Learn about intriguing mental disorders and our rapidly developing understanding of their causes, symptoms, and treatments from psychological and psychiatric points of view, and visit a clinical psychology lab at Stanford University. |
Psych Package *All 3 Courses* Date: 7/24 - 8/11 Time: 9 am - 12 pm *Package* Prices: Early Registration (by 7/14): $1250 Regular Registration (by 7/21): $1550 Explore it all, refine your interest in psychology, and network with like-minded students with our discounted package. |
